If you’re itching for a good time, join the swarm of 13,000 people who attend a slap-happy party every year in honor of summertime’s ever-present pest.
Celebrating its 32nd year, the quirky Clute festival has won national recognition by Trip Advisor, which has dubbed The Great Texas Mosquito Festival America’s number one Wackiest Summer Event.
Activities
- Music lovers are buzzing with excitement over the news that Fred Andrews and HoneyBrowne, Rosehill, David Allan Coe and Kevin Fowler are among the acts that will supply the soundtrack to the three-day event.
- Let your inner child come out to play on the Super Slide, roller coaster or Ferris wheel at the carnival, which will also have classic kids rides, including a kiddie train and merry-go-round.
- If you’re age 65 or older, battle to be the first to yell “Bingo!” during high-spirited rounds of the all-American game.
- If athletic activities are more your speed, race for first place in the Mosquito Chase Run.
- Are you looking for leisurely Lone Star-themed competition? Sign up for the Doubles Horseshoe Pitching Tournaments or the Doubles Washers Pitching Tournaments.
- Parade your pesky bug bites in front of an appreciative crowd during the Mosquito Legs Contest.
- The insect-themed itinerary continues with the Mosquito Calling Contest.
- Cheer for the tiny toddlers who will vie for a prize in the Skeeter Beaters Baby Crawling Contest.
- Pose for pix with the festival’s mosquito mascot, Man-Chew!
